Vermont Doll Lovers Valentine's meetup and swap/sale/get rid of it event, 02/13/2016

Total attendees = 6. Regulars Lyrajean, Melface, and Nerdy Victorian came to this Saturday's meetup, along with two newcomers, astraldoll7 [all the way from New York!] and Bittersweet Blue [all the way from southern Vermont!], each of whom had trekked over 2 hours to meet fellow doll lovers. Of course I was there too, with my usual complement of Valentine's props. Though I billed the meet as one with a Valentine's theme, we all paid much more attention to the swap/sale/get rid of it event going on concurrently. We spread wares across two tables: clothing and wigs that Lyrajean and I wanted to offload, furniture from Nerdy Victorian, and dolls and doll parts from Melface, astraldoll7, and Bittersweet Blue. While no large ticket items [i.e., dolls] exchanged hands, attendees did trade, sell, and/or give away smaller items. I -- and everyone else -- seemed to really enjoy seeing what others had to get rid of, especially as some items had never shown up at meets before. Thus ...
